Key Point 1: The Psychology of Readiness in Client-Facing Roles

Preparation builds trust before the first word is spoken. When a client walks into your clinic or barbershop, they immediately assess the environment. Is it clean? Is the staff organized? Does the space feel professional? These first impressions set the tone for the entire experience. The game-time-barber mindset means every detail is handled before the client arrives. Tools are sanitized, treatment rooms are prepped, and the schedule is clear. This level of readiness communicates competence and care.


In a clinical setting, this is especially important. Patients often arrive with nervousness or uncertainty. A disorganized front desk or a cluttered treatment room can amplify their anxiety. Conversely, a smooth check-in process, a welcoming atmosphere, and a practitioner who seems fully prepared instantly puts them at ease. This psychological comfort is a powerful driver of patient loyalty. When people feel safe and cared for, they are more likely to return and recommend your services to others.


The game-time-barber approach also reduces stress for your team. When everyone knows their role and the day is structured efficiently, burnout decreases and morale improves. Happy staff provide better service, creating a positive feedback loop that benefits everyone. Investing in systems that support readiness is not just about client satisfaction; it is about building a sustainable, thriving business.

Key Point 2: Streamlining Scheduling for Peak Performance

Efficient scheduling is the backbone of the game-time-barber mindset. Without a clear, organized calendar, chaos is inevitable. Double bookings, long wait times, and last-minute cancellations frustrate clients and drain revenue. The solution lies in smart scheduling tools that give you visibility and control. When you know exactly who is coming, what services they need, and how long each appointment will take, you can plan your day with confidence.

Key Point 5: Creating a Culture of Consistency and Excellence

Consistency is what turns first-time clients into lifelong fans. The game-time-barber philosophy is not a one-time effort; it is a daily commitment. Every client, every appointment, every interaction should meet the same high standard. This requires clear processes, ongoing training, and a team that shares your vision. When everyone is aligned, the business runs like a well-oiled machine.


For clinics, consistency is especially critical. Patients expect the same quality of care regardless of which practitioner they see or what time they visit. Standardizing protocols, from intake to follow-up, ensures a uniform experience. This builds trust and reduces variability. When patients know what to expect, they feel more comfortable and confident in your services.


Building this culture starts with leadership. You must model the behavior you want to see. Celebrate wins, address issues constructively, and continuously look for ways to improve. Recognize team members who go above and beyond. When your staff feels valued, they will extend that same care to clients. The result is a positive work environment that attracts top talent and loyal customers.

Key Point 6: The Financial Benefits of a Prepared Practice

Preparation directly impacts your bottom line. When you master the game-time-barber approach, you reduce waste, increase capacity, and improve client lifetime value. No-shows and last-minute cancellations are costly. They represent lost revenue that can never be recovered. By implementing systems that minimize these disruptions, you protect your income and stabilize cash flow.


Additionally, efficient operations allow you to see more clients without sacrificing quality. When your day is organized, you can fit in more appointments comfortably. This increases your revenue potential without adding extra hours. The time saved on administrative tasks can be redirected to client care or business development. Over time, these efficiencies compound, leading to significant growth.


Client retention is another major financial driver. Acquiring a new client costs five to seven times more than retaining an existing one. The game-time-barber philosophy, with its focus on exceptional experiences, naturally boosts retention. Happy clients come back and bring their friends. This organic growth is the most sustainable and profitable way to expand your business.
